Exactly How Cold Laser Treatment Works
To recognize exactly how cold laser treatment works, you need to grasp the essential concepts of how light energy communicates with organic cells. Cold laser treatment, additionally called low-level laser treatment (LLLT), makes use of certain wavelengths of light to pass through the skin and target hidden tissues. Unlike the intense lasers used in surgical procedures, cold lasers produce low levels of light that do not produce heat or create damage to the tissues.
When these gentle light waves get to the cells, they're absorbed by components called chromophores, such as cytochrome c oxidase in mitochondria. This absorption causes a series of organic feedbacks, including enhanced cellular power production and the launch of nitric oxide, which boosts blood flow and lowers swelling.
Additionally, the light energy can also boost the manufacturing of adenosine triphosphate (ATP), the energy currency of cells, aiding in cellular fixing and regeneration processes.
Fundamentally, cold laser therapy harnesses the power of light energy to promote healing and minimize pain in a non-invasive and gentle way.
